About StreetPR


We're one of the UK's leading promotional & experiential staffing agencies (est. 2006). We deliver smart, measurable real-world campaigns--product sampling, pop-ups, roadshows, exhibitions and data capture--across FMCG, tech, finance, wellness and lifestyle. We're also expanding

across Europe, Dubai and beyond

over the next five years.

What you'll do



Own inbound enquiries (phone-first):

call prospects quickly, qualify needs, book discovery calls and convert to proposals.

Scope & propose:

write clear, tailored proposals with budgets, timelines, staffing models and KPIs;

negotiate contracts

and close.

Be the day-to-day POC:

liaise between

client, staffing and HQ

, handle queries/issues, keep feedback flowing.

Design & deliver campaigns:

oversee logistics, permits and H&S; brief crews; ensure on-site quality (some evening/weekend work during activations).

Liveforce & CRM hygiene:

regularly update

Liveforce

(jobs, rosters, comms) and maintain a clean pipeline/forecast.

Recruit & brief staff:

advertise roles, screen candidates, deliver sharp briefings and

staff

campaigns effectively.

Spot new trends:

bring fresh

on-street & experiential

ideas to keep campaigns cutting-edge.

Report & grow:

produce post-campaign reports; identify upsell opportunities (welcome packs, pop-ups, tours, sponsorships).
